For the fried chicken, it’s the exact same spices and flour mixture as my mum’s fried chicken. Ingredients: 3 chicken breasts, sliced (1cm thick) 1/2 paprika, sliced 1 medium size carrot, sliced 1 onion, thinly sliced frozen peas for the sauce: 2 garlic cloves, finely chopped 2 tbsp ketchup 2 tbsp fish sauce 2 tbsp sweet soy sauce 2 tbsp oil water salt & pepper How to: Follow the instruction for the …
